Why Choose Shelving with Wheels?

Shelving with wheels, also known as mobile shelving or rolling storage racks, is a game-changer for homes and businesses. Here’s why:

  • Mobility: Easily move your shelves to clean, reorganize, or adapt to new layouts. Perfect for dynamic spaces like kitchens or warehouses.
  • Durability: Heavy-duty shelving units support hundreds or thousands of pounds, ideal for tools, pantry items, or commercial goods.
  • Versatility: Use them in garages, offices, restaurants, or homes. Open wire designs keep items visible and dust-free.
  • Easy Assembly: Most units snap together without tools, saving you time and hassle.

Shelving with Wheels Costco: Is It Worth It?

If you’re considering shelving with wheels Costco, you’ll find Trinity Shelving EcoStorage units, like the 5-tier (36” x 18” x 72”, $119.99) or 6-tier (48” x 18” x 72”, ~$259.99). These are solid choices with NSF certification and high weight capacities (up to 1,000 lbs per shelf on feet). However, Trinity Shelving has drawbacks, like weak casters that bend under heavy loads and tricky assembly that can lead to uneven shelves.
